Pregnant travelers comfort and safety are given first priority on Southwest Airlines during their travels. Expectant mothers who meet the health requirements and who may require a medical certificate close to their due date are welcome to travel with Southwest up until their 36th week for domestic travel and up to their 35th week for foreign travel. The airline advises expectant passengers to dress comfortably and drink plenty of water during the flight. Selecting a seat with optimal legroom or closest to the restrooms might improve comfort when flying.
